Hulls Dutch date scrapped

The Tigers were due to take on Feyenoord on Tuesday, July 26, but the game is the second summer friendly involving the Dutch side against an English club to have been scrapped on police advice.

Barnsley were due to take on Feyenoord on Saturday, July 23, in preparation for the new Championship season, but that was also cancelled because of the threat of "large-scale disorder".

A Tigers statement said: "Hull City have cancelled the pre-season friendly match against Dutch side Feyenoord.

"Scheduled to take place at the KC Stadium on Tuesday July 26, the match has been cancelled in consultation with police on the grounds of public safety."

Hull have four other pre-season friendlies arranged - at North Ferriby on July 19 and at Winterton Rangers (July 20) before a trip to Grimsby (July 23) and then a game at League Two champions Chesterfield (July 30).
